Use plain old water to calm the electrical charge associated with static cling. Wet your hands in the bathroom and gently smooth them over your dress, or use a spray bottle to spritz lightly under and over your dress. An added bonus: If it's hot and dry out (the ideal climate for static) a spritz of water will also help cool you down ...

WebHow To Get Rid Of Static In Clothes WHILE Wearing Them. 7. Wear Body Lotion or Oil. Wearing an organic body lotion or oil can help reduce the amount of sticking your clothes do on your body due to static cling. The lotion or oil will create moisture and also a barrier to help keep clothes from clinging to your skin. 8. WebThis one is called the wire hanger trick and is used when you want to quickly de static silk clothing. Take a regular wire hanger in your hand and hold the straps of your dress on the other hand. Then, gently glide down the wire hanger against your dress. This helps to neutralize the charged ions in the silk that cause your dress to cling on to ...
